SPRINGFIELD — Former House Speaker Michael J. Madigan, 78, announced Thursday his immediate resignation from the state House of Representatives after 50 years in office.
“I leave office at peace with my decision and proud of the many contributions I’ve made to the state of Illinois, and I do so knowing I’ve made a difference,” Madigan wrote in a lengthy emailed statement.
His current term, which he won in November, ends in January 2023.
